Goodreads asked Jeremy Vaeni:

What’s your advice for aspiring writers?

Jeremy Vaeni Here is the paradoxical balance you must keep:

1.) Write for yourself, not an audience, and the audience will find you. (Translation: stay true to yourself. Don't try too hard to please others or that will come through in the writing.)

2.) Remember that you're writing for an audience. Just because you think you're a genius doesn't mean everyone else will. Get out of your head and be willing to give up your work to the reader. (Translation: you can only do #1 if you know you don't suck. Unfortunately, you don't get to be the judge of that.)
